MySQL慢查询的2种分析方案
?
以下的文章主要介绍的是MySQL慢查询分析方法,前一段日子,我曾经设置了一次记录在MySQL数据库中对慢于1秒钟的SQL语句进行查询。想起来有几个十分设置的方法,有几个参数的名称死活回忆不起来了,于是重新整理一下,自己做个笔记。
对于排查问题找出性能瓶颈来说,最容易发现并解决的问题就是MySQL慢查询以及没有得用索引的查询。
OK,开始找出MySQL中执行起来不“爽”的SQL语句吧。
MySQL慢查询分析方法一:
这个方法我正在用,呵呵,比较喜欢这种即时性的。
MySQL5.0以上的版本可以支持将执行比较慢的SQL语句记录下来。
/path/MySQLdumpslow?-s?t?-t?10?-g?“left?join”?/tmp/slow-log?
?
得到按照时间排序的前10条里面含有左连接的查询语句。
以上的相关内容就是对MySQL慢查询分析的介绍,望你能有所收获。
?
?
?
来源:
http://www.bitscn.com/pdb/mysql/201006/186917.html
?